Performance Comparison
In terms of performance, the Fogera Cordless Angle Grinder boasts a powerful motor that can reach up to 11,000 RPM. This high-speed capability allows it to handle tasks such as metal grinding and cutting with ease. On the other hand, the DEWALT FLEXVOLT ADVANTAGE provides up to 54% more power when paired with FLEXVOLT batteries, delivering 1,550 max watts and a top speed of 9,000 RPM. Although the DEWALT has a lower RPM, its enhanced power output when used with specific batteries makes it a compelling choice for heavy-duty applications.
Safety Features
Safety is a critical factor in power tools, and both grinders incorporate features to protect users. The Fogera model includes a secure spindle lock and a 360° adjustable guard to block sparks and debris during operation. Conversely, the DEWALT FLEXVOLT ADVANTAGE is equipped with a Kickback Brake that engages with maximum force to stop the wheel quickly in case of a bind-up. It also features an E-CLUTCH that shuts down the motor within a tenth of a second when a pinch or stall is detected. While both grinders offer safety measures, the DEWALT's advanced systems may provide additional peace of mind for professionals.

Battery Compatibility
Battery compatibility is another area where these grinders differ significantly. The Fogera Cordless Angle Grinder is designed to work with Dewalt 20V MAX batteries, allowing users to leverage existing battery systems if they own other Dewalt tools. The DEWALT FLEXVOLT ADVANTAGE, however, is specifically designed to maximize performance when paired with FLEXVOLT batteries, while remaining compatible with all DEWALT 20V MAX batteries. This provides flexibility but emphasizes the benefits of using the specific FLEXVOLT battery for optimal performance.
